This dish uses betel leaf, a leaf often found in Indian or Vietnamese/Southeast Asian grocery stores. It consists of a ground meat mixture, wrapped in betel leaf, and then, traditionally, grilled. We have had success using an oven, air fryer, and pan as well.

Ingredients and spices that need to be Take to make Bò lá lốt (Meat wrapped in betel leaf):

  1. Meats
  2. 500 g ground beef
  3. 100 g ground pork (fatty is OK)
  4. Optional: Substitute with 600g ground meat substitute, like Beyond Beef
  5. Seasonings
  6. 1 shallot, minced
  7. 3 tbsp lemongrass, minced and pounded
  8. 1 tbsp minced garlic
  9. 3 tbsp crushed roasted peanuts
  10. 4 tsp soy sauce (Maggi seasoning) or 1 tbsp fish sauce
  11. 1 tsp salt
  12. 1 tsp five spice powder
  13. 1 tsp sugar
  14. 1 tsp mushroom powder (chicken bouillon could work)
  15. Optional: 1/2 tbsp Vietnamese spiced liquor (rượu mai quế lộ)
  16. Garnish
  17. Crushed roasted peanuts
  18. Scallions sautéed in a bit of oil (or nuked in the microwave)
  19. Mixed fish sauce or vegan substitute

Steps to make to make Bò lá lốt (Meat wrapped in betel leaf)

  1. Mix your meat with seasonings thoroughly, and then roll approximately 3-4 teaspoons of the mixture in each betel leaf.
  2. In a preheated air-fryer, cook in small batches at 375 degrees Fahrenheit for 8 minutes or until meat mixture is cooked. Be sure to coat the leaves in a thin layer of oil, if you did not roll them tightly enough. Five minute usually works for vegan mixtures.
  3. In an oven preheated to 375, baking them on a rack (or skewered on a stick), you may need 10 minutes.
  4. On a pan on medium heat with a bit of vegetable or canola oil, you can pan fry them to completion as well. The picture of the end-result has half of the rolls pan-fried, and the other half in an air-fryer.
